Pain management workshop at Delaware Hospice Oct. 18

Early RSVP is requested
October 11, 2019

Dr. Judy Pierson, clinical psychologist, will present a program on pain management  from 12:30 to 3:30 p.m., Friday, Oct. 18, at Delaware Hospice Center in Milford.

Dr. Trevor Hirsch from AquaCare Physical Therapy also will bring his expertise to this presentation. 

Chronic pain affects 100 million adults. With more people dying from drug overdoses than in car accidents, the reliance on pain medications is a less-than-ideal solution. And, over time, people develop a tolerance for this medication and sometimes move on to unnecessary and unsuccessful surgeries. New approaches to pain have emerged with our enhanced understanding of how the brain influences the experience of pain. 

In this extended three-hour workshop, there will be an exploration of in-depth, new approaches to pain management. Participants will also have opportunities to practice some of the new techniques for managing pain.
